Google offers incognito mode for Maps in privacy push
Alphabet Inc's Google is rolling out new privacy features to its Maps, YouTube and Voice Assistant services, with options including incognito mode and automatic data deletion, the company said on Wednesday. Google has raced to launch a slew of privacy-related features as the search giant and ...
